### Runbook: Thornby Image Cache Hotfix

This fragment covers releasing the fix for the Thornby image cache leak, where resized previews accumulated in the off-heap pool until the renderer crashed. Build the hotfix branch, run the soak test for thirty minutes, and confirm memory stays flat. Sign the artifact before handing it to the promote job; new team members should use the deploy key below.

deploy key for kagup-bawig: bky9_ZMq28eTw9

Welcome to the Moonreach widget platform. The tide-table widget pulls predictions from our Harbrook forecast service and renders them in your plugin's sidebar slot. You supply a station code; we handle caching and timezone conversion. Rate limits apply per plugin, not per user, so batch your requests. Sample payloads and the station code registry are published on the internal reference page below.

runbook for tagug-hafog: https://jira.lumiclabs.internal/projects/pages/pages/9773c0d8

Subject: Resizely CLI cut-over complete

Team,

The batch image resizing CLI moved to the new worker pool at 02:00. Old queue drained, no stuck jobs. Throughput is back to normal and error rates are flat. If paged tonight, check the resize worker logs first. For reference during the shift, the current service configuration values are listed below.

deployment values, tajog-tawif:
zorael:
  pin: 1808
  metrics_host: metrics.zorael.zemvarsys.internal
  tenant: prair
  seal: seal_e49e3ef4